What is a functional relationship between two quantities?A function exists when each x-value (input, independent variable) is paired with exactly one y-value (output, dependent variable). This pairing is also referred to as a functional relationship.
How does a graph show a functional relationship?If you see a graph where the line is slanting up from left to right, it means that the function is increasing; in other words, as x increases, y increases. If you see a graph where the line is slanting down from left to right, it means the opposite: the function is decreasing, or as x increases, y decreases.
How would you describe the relationship between two quantities?Two quantities have a proportional relationship if they can be expressed in the general form y = kx, where k is the constant of proportionality. In other words, these quantities always maintain the same ratio. That is, when you divide any pair of the two values, you always get the same number k.
